Ingredients
For the Wraps
- 2 large whole wheat tortillas
- 4 slices of turkey breast
- 2 slices of cheese (cheddar or Swiss)
- 1/2 cup mixed greens
- 1/4 cup sliced tomatoes
- 1/4 cup cucumber slices
- 2 tablespoons mayonnaise or mustard (optional)
Feel free to add any of your favorite ingredients to customize your wrap!
Instructions
Prepare the Ingredients
Gather all your ingredients and lay them out on a clean surface.
Assemble the Wrap
Place a tortilla flat on the surface. Spread mayonnaise or mustard if desired. Add 2 slices of turkey, 1 slice of cheese, a handful of mixed greens, tomatoes, and cucumber slices.
Wrap It Up
Fold the sides of the tortilla inward and then roll from the bottom up to enclose the fillings tightly. Repeat with the second tortilla.
Serve
Cut the wraps in half and enjoy immediately or pack them for lunch!
These wraps can be stored in the refrigerator for a few hours, making them a great meal prep option!
Preparation Tips
To make your wrap preparation even quicker, consider prepping your ingredients in advance. You can wash and slice the vegetables the night before, storing them in an airtight container in the fridge. This way, when it’s time for lunch, all you need to do is assemble your wrap. This tip is especially helpful for busy weekday lunches.
If you enjoy meal prepping, you can make several wraps at once and store them in the refrigerator for up to three days. Just keep the wraps tightly wrapped in plastic wrap or foil to maintain freshness, and avoid sogginess by adding moist vegetables, like tomatoes, only when you're ready to eat.

Storage and Reheating
If you have leftover wraps, storing them properly is key to maintaining their freshness. Wrap them tightly in plastic wrap or aluminum foil and keep them in the refrigerator. They can last for up to three days, but for the best taste, try to consume them within 24 hours.
While these wraps are best enjoyed cold, if you prefer a warm option, you can lightly grill them on a skillet for a few minutes on each side. This warming method not only enhances the flavors but also melts the cheese for a delightful, gooey texture. Just be careful not to overheat, as you want to keep the vegetables crisp.
Questions About Recipes
→ Can I make these wraps 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the wraps a few hours in advance. Just keep them wrapped tightly.
→ What other fillings can I use?
Feel free to add any protein like chicken or ham, as well as your favorite vegetables.
→ Are these wraps gluten-free?
You can use gluten-free tortillas to make this recipe gluten-free.
→ Can I freeze these wraps?
It's not recommended to freeze wraps as they may become soggy upon thawing.
